The lengths of two sides of a triangle are 12 inches and 4 inches. Which of the following dimensions is the third side of this t
Anna007 [38]
The triangle inequality requires the third side be in the range
.. 12 -4 ≤ third side ≤ 12 +4
.. 8 ≤ third side ≤ 16 . . . . . . . . . your answer is the number(s) in this range

_____
Some define the triangle inequality using < rather than ≤. Be careful here.
